India’s Republic Day 2026 promises to be a grand celebration that showcases the nation’s rich history, cultural diversity, and growing strength. When the day arrives, you’ll witness a sea of patriotic celebrations across the country, with people coming together to honor their shared heritage and freedom. One of the most striking features of the day is the military parade held in New Delhi, which draws crowds from all over the world. The parade is a spectacular display of India’s military might and technological advancements, featuring marching soldiers, vibrant floats representing different states, and impressive displays of weaponry and equipment. Watching this parade, you’ll feel a deep sense of pride and unity, as the nation showcases its strength and resilience.
The military parades on Republic Day are more than just a visual spectacle; they symbolize India’s sovereignty and the sacrifices made by countless heroes to secure independence. The precision with which the troops march, the grandeur of the floats, and the display of advanced weaponry all serve to remind you of India’s progress and determination. These patriotic celebrations energize the entire nation, sparking feelings of patriotism and devotion among citizens. Schools, colleges, and communities also participate in smaller parades and cultural programs, celebrating India’s history and diversity. Children often dress in traditional attire, reciting patriotic songs and performing dances that highlight India’s rich cultural tapestry. These activities foster a sense of national pride and inspire young minds to contribute positively to the country’s future.

How Did India’s Republic Day Originate Historically?
You should know that India’s Republic Day originated from the colonial independence movement, which aimed to free the nation from British rule. After years of struggle and nationalist efforts, India adopted its Constitution on January 26, 1950, marking its shift to a republic. This day celebrates the sovereignty gained through the relentless pursuit of independence and the establishment of a democratic government, making it a symbol of national pride.
